Django 1.3官方手册:入门到高级指南

5星 · 超过95%的资源 需积分: 10 16 下载量 95 浏览量 更新于2024-07-30 收藏 5.51MB PDF 举报
本资源是Django 1.3官方手册,由Django Software Foundation发布于2011年9月22日,提供了详细的文档内容涵盖了Django框架的核心概念和技术。以下是部分内容概要: 1. **入门指南与帮助**: - 1.1 部分介绍了如何获取帮助,包括官方社区、邮件列表和在线论坛,对于初学者来说是了解和支持的重要途径。 - 1.2 第一步介绍如何快速上手Django,引导读者熟悉项目结构和基本设置。 2. **模型层(Model Layer)**: - 该章节详细解释了在Django中如何设计和管理数据库模型,以及如何与数据交互,包括模型定义、字段类型和关系处理。 3. **模板层(Template Layer)**: - Django的模板系统在这里得到详述,讲解了如何使用模板语言来分离视图逻辑和HTML结构,以及模板继承、变量过滤和循环等高级功能。 4. **视图层(View Layer)**: - 分析了Django的视图处理,包括函数视图和类视图的区别,以及如何创建和组织处理HTTP请求的逻辑。 5. **表单(Forms)**: - 这部分阐述了如何在Django中处理用户输入,包括表单的定义、验证和渲染,以及如何与模型紧密集成。 6. **开发过程与工具**: - 1.7节介绍了Django的开发流程,如版本控制、部署策略和持续集成。 7. **内置功能**: - 包括ORM、管理后台、单元测试、认证系统(User authentication)、缓存机制和电子邮件发送等功能的介绍。 8. **实战篇**: - 从第2章开始,一系列详细的教程指导读者编写第一个Django应用程序,通过实际操作来理解框架各个方面的使用。 9. **安装与配置**: - 3.1 部分提供安装Django的步骤,确保读者能够顺利启动项目。 这份文档全面而深入,不仅适合初学者了解Django的基础知识,也对经验丰富的开发者提供了更新和扩展技能的实用参考。无论是学习还是在项目中遇到问题,查阅此文档都能得到有价值的帮助。